Brainstorming Across the Four Buckets
Organize your thoughts by exploring the four material buckets: Background, Achievements, The Gap, and Personality.
- Background: What experiences have shaped your educational and personal journey? Consider family influences, community involvement, or pivotal moments that define you.
- Achievements: Identify specific accomplishments that demonstrate your capabilities. Use metrics where possible—such as leadership roles, community service hours, or academic achievements—to provide concrete evidence of your impact.
- The Gap: Reflect on what you currently lack in your educational journey and how this scholarship can help bridge that gap. Be specific about your future goals and how further study will facilitate your growth.
- Personality: Think about how to humanize your essay. What unique qualities or values do you possess? Share anecdotes that illustrate your character and commitment to your field of study.

Once you have gathered material from the four buckets, create a structured outline. Aim for a clear introduction, body paragraphs that explore each bucket, and a conclusion that ties everything together. Ensure each paragraph has a single focus and flows logically to the next. Your introduction should hook the reader with a compelling moment or insight, while your conclusion should reflect on what you have learned and how it informs your future.
Drafting Voice and Style
As you draft your essay, maintain an active voice and precise language. Avoid clichés and vague statements; instead, focus on specific details and accountable actions. Each paragraph should convey a clear idea, and transitions should guide the reader smoothly through your narrative. Remember to reflect on the significance of your experiences—answer the question, “So what?” in each section.
Revision and Reflection
After completing your first draft, take a break before revising. Review your essay for clarity, coherence, and impact. Ensure that each section contributes to a cohesive narrative about your journey and aspirations. Seek feedback from peers or mentors who can provide constructive criticism. Pay attention to your essay's emotional resonance and ensure it authentically represents your voice.
Common Pitfalls to Avoid
Be mindful of common pitfalls that can undermine your essay. Avoid generic statements and unsupported claims about your passion or dedication. Refrain from using passive voice where active voice would be more effective. Additionally, steer clear of overly bureaucratic language that lacks personal touch. Lastly, ensure all facts presented are accurate and verifiable; do not fabricate experiences or achievements.
